Terrain’s “Add Tree” window does not disable the “Add” button when the Tree Prefab is deleted and missing, allowing a “Missing” Tree to be added

Terrain

-

Steps to reproduce:

  1. Create a new Unity project using the Universal 3D template
  2. Create a new Terrain GameObject (GameObject > 3D Object > Terrain)
  3. Create a new Tree GameObject (GameObject > 3D Object > Tree)
  4. Select the Terrain GameObject in the Hierarchy window
  5. Open the "Paint Trees" tab in the Terrain component
  6. Click the "Edit Trees" button and select "Add Tree" option
  7. Select the created Tree as the Tree Prefab in the "Add Tree" window
  8. Delete the "Assets/Tree.prefab" prefab
  9. Observe the "Add Tree" window
  10. Click the "Add" button in the "Add Tree" window
  11. Observe the Terrain component

Actual results: The "Add" button is not disabled when a Tree with a missing Prefab is selected

Expected results: The "Add" button is disabled or the Tree with a missing Prefab is not added

Reproducible with versions: 6000.0.65f1, 6000.3.4f1, 6000.4.0b3, 6000.5.0a4

Tested on (OS): MacOS Silicon Tahoe 26.1
